    Interpretations Knit Along

    Interpretations KAL

     

     

    Interpretations are a series of knitting collections by two well-known designers, Joji Locatelli and Veera Välimäki. These two remarkable women formed a friendship despite the vast distance between them as they live on opposite sides of the world; Joji lives in Argentina and Veera in Finland. They found a connection through their love of knitting and design. 


    Each volume of Interpretations, of which there are now four contain 12 knitting patterns from accessories to garments that draw their inspiration from six words chosen by Joji and Veera.
